titleOfInvention | Polymerizable liquid crystal composition and optical anisotropic body |
abstract | The polymerizable liquid crystal compound has good solubility, and even when coated on a substrate, the polymerizable liquid crystal composition is well aligned without dissolving the substrate or base material, and the coating film unevenness during coating. There is provided a polymerizable liquid crystal composition capable of obtaining a smooth optical anisotropic body without generation of water. A polymerizable liquid crystal composition comprising at least one polymerizable liquid crystal compound having one or more polymerizable functional groups in one molecule and a solvent, wherein the solvent is a diacetate solvent and a ketone solvent.
